I have pictures from Sharon's Saturday morning Facebook video to share. Let's start with a handy, dandy tool, the Precision Glue Press. For those who don't have one of these you're missing out. The glue press is a device that lets you insert your Nuvo glue in the holder and use it like a glue gun. You simply squeeze the handle to apply your glue. The handle makes it easier on those who have hand/grip issues and find all those squeeze bottles difficult to use. The gun has a holder that allows you to rest the gun in-between squeezes without drying out. Please note, this works when you are using this for a short period of time, not for overnight or several days between uses.

More from Spellbinders, this is a tunnel die set. By raising each layer of this multi-layered die set with pop squares or tape, your card has a tunnel effect.
